Capo d’Orlando Marina
A welcoming and well-served port as the perfect base for a cruise to Sicily.
The Sicilian marina opened its doors in 2017 and immediately became a flagship for yachting throughout the Mediterranean. Capo d’Orlando Marina is a true 5-star resort on the northeastern coast of Sicily, with a privileged location for sailing to the Aeolian archipelago. The impressive harbor basin houses 553 berths reserved for boats from 7.5 meters to 50 meters in length and mooring with dead-bulk traps, both along the quays and on floating docks: altogether it covers an area of 183,000 square meters. As of 2021, it is the only Sicilian port to have achieved Blue Flag Landings, and in 2024 it received Blue Marina Awards certification. Mooring at Capo d’Orlando means being assisted by a staff of mooring masters, available 24 hours a day for any need at the dock, and by front-office operators, always ready to introduce guests to the port’s services and knowledge of a wonderful stretch of Sicily. Elegant buildings complement the tourist infrastructure, enclosing within it a shipyard that offers technical assistance thanks to a 110-ton travel lift and a large area for boat storage and repair, a fuel station and a shopping arcade with boutiques, bars, restaurants, tobacconists, mini market, ship chandler and laundry. Opposite the entrance to the main wharf, a ceramic staircase leads to a 4-star hotel, the Sextant Marina Motel, with refined sea-view suites, a conference hall, and a Yacht Club with adjoining rooftop terrace.
The comfortable and perfect Marina for dream cruises
Within the Marina area one also discovers a pedestrian tourist route that highlights the protected archaeological site of the so-called Mercadante Quarries, a natural swimming pool where one can glimpse, especially at low tide, circular-shaped rocks from which oil mills were made.
Capo D’Orlando Marina
USEFUL INFO
Phone: 0941 964512
Site: https:// capodorlandomarina.it
Total number of places: 553
Max. length: 50
Max. draught: 3-5 meters
